870480-56-1,95636-02-5,956397-18-5,956407-32-2,956461-79-3,956468-21-6 Supplier | CHEMGLOBLE.COM
CMO CDMO service. CHEMGLOBLE.COM supply 870480-56-1,95636-02-5,956397-18-5,956407-32-2,956461-79-3,956468-21-6 and related compounds.
956468-21-6 956461-79-3 956397-18-5 95636-02-5 870480-56-1 956407-32-2